Exploring Agra Fort

Next, the tour takes you to Agra Fort, a sprawling UNESCO World Heritage Site. Built with striking red sandstone, it served as the Mughal emperors’ main residence and military stronghold. Walking through its courtyards and royal halls, you’ll get a sense of Mughal grandeur. The guide will point out hidden passages and architectural details, giving you a glimpse into royal life.

From the fort’s balconies, you’ll enjoy a breathtaking vista of the Taj Mahal across the Yamuna River—a view that’s often described as unforgettable. The tour group usually spends around an hour here, enough to appreciate the scale and craftsmanship.

The Delicate Charm of Baby Taj

The Itimad-ud-Daulah, often called the Baby Taj, is the next stop—a smaller, more intricate tomb that inspired the design of the Taj Mahal. With elaborate carvings, lattice screens, and lush gardens, it’s a quiet spot that offers great photo opportunities. Many who’ve been here appreciate the peaceful atmosphere, contrasting with the bustling city and larger monuments.

A reviewer mentioned marveling at its detailed craftsmanship and how it felt like a hidden gem away from the crowds. This site offers a more intimate look at Mughal architecture’s finesse.
